Calling all blind students, parents of blind children, and teachers working with blind students!

During the 2015-2016 school year, the National Federation of the Blind will facilitate three science, technology, engineering, and math (STEM) programs across the country as a part of its National Center for Blind Youth in Science! NFB STEM2U will provide exciting accessible STEM learning opportunities for blind students in grades 3-6 and grades 9-12. Parents and teachers will also have the opportunity to join in the fun and learning!

Program Dates:
· NFB STEM2U Phoenix (AZ); November 5-7, 2015 · NFB STEM2U San Francisco (CA); March 3-5, 2016 · NFB STEM2U Minneapolis (MN); May 19-21, 2016 · NFB STEM2U Leadership Academy; October 2-4, 2015 (a special event for high school students)

Blind and low-vision students (and their parents and teachers) who are looking for more opportunities to learn about STEM and to have fun with their peers from across the country should apply to attend NFB STEM2U.
